February 8, 2019 release date in US.
Hinted at previously years ago in an European tradeshow with a roadmap for the series (anime, merch, main games, side games) but finally confirmed.
Level-5 isn't used to making next gen ports specifically for localizations, so since this didn't have a Switch version in Japan already it was to be either released this way or not at all. Inazuma Eleven 3 was the outlier, as it skipped its original DS version and released exclusively on 3DS, but because a 3DS port (a compilation of all three games) already existed in Japan.
That also might mean that since Snack World (3DS) was also ported to the Switch, its localization (hinted at with an English-dubbed reveal trailer even before the original release) will be exclusive to Switch as well.
